Text

The following words, as used in this title and in all other statutes relating to the assessment and collection of taxes, except when otherwise indicated by the context, shall be defined as follows: “Commissioner” or “Commissioner of Revenue Services” means the Commissioner of Revenue Services or his authorized agent; “company” means any person, partnership, association, company, limited liability company or corporation, except an incorporated municipality; “person” means any individual, partnership, company, limited liability company, public or private corporation, society, association, trustee, executor, administrator or other fiduciary or custodian. Legislative History

(1949 Rev., S. 1678; P.A. 77-614, S. 139, 610; P.A. 95-79, S. 22, 189; P.A. 97-243, S. 1, 67.) History: P.A. 77-614 substituted commissioner of revenue services for tax commissioner, effective January 1, 1979; P.A. 95-79 redefined “company” and “person” to include limited liability companies, effective May 31, 1995; P.A. 97-243 added provision that any reference to commissioner or Commissioner of Revenue Services in title 12 and certain other tax statutes includes his authorized agent, effective June 24, 1997.
